Not sure if anyone has been doing any beta testing with the new iPhone IOS 12 beta 3, I was part of a beta testing and found that in IOS 12 beta I can no longer get notifications on the Fenix 5. In IOS 11, the "Show in History" is what triggers the notifications for messages, calls and etc..... That "Show in History" doesn't appear at least not beta 3. Not sure if anyone has seen this and found a way around it or not. Maybe Garmin will be working on a newer version that will work without the Show in History option.
